Isagenix International is bolstering its finance and operations expertise with the appointment of Travis Ogden as President and Chief Operating Officer.
Ogden has worked with direct selling companies for more than a decade, most recently in the roles of COO and, previously, CFO of a leading wellness brand. Trained as an MBA and a certified public accountant, he has held a series of management positions focused on growth and sales. In his former role, Ogden helped shepherd the organization to $1 billion in annual sales.
“We’re excited to add Travis’ more than 12 years of direct selling industry experience and passion for health and wellness to our Corporate team,” Jim Coover, Co-Founder and CEO of Isagenix, said in a statement. “His specialization in the cultivation of entrepreneurship and the expansion of health and wellness companies around the world complements our growth initiatives.”
Isagenix continued to build momentum in 2015, as sales climbed 20 percent to a record $892 million. To accommodate recent growth, the health and wellness company invested in a new 150,000-square-foot world headquarters in Gilbert, Arizona, where it relocated in March. A commitment to quality in all areas of the business has positioned Isagenix for bigger things to come, according to Ogden.
“The company’s reputation and position in the market shows that it is poised for significant growth in the future,” said Ogden. “After using the products and meeting the team, I immediately knew that my personal values aligned with this company.”
